Paringa Estate, Red Hill South

Paringa Estate has grown into one of Australia’s most awarded wineries. Particularly celebrated for its Pinot Noir and Shiraz. Established in 1985 on a derelict 10-acre orchard, in the lush, rolling hills of Red Hill South, Paringa Estate stands as a testament to the passion and dedication of its founder, Lindsay McCall. Nestled among green hills ripe with fruit, the estate is a beacon of winemaking excellence.
